1. An administrator may collect interest from a holder that fails to report, pay, or deliver property within the time prescribed by this chapter. Interest must be calculated at an annual rate of one percent of the sum for each thirty-day period of delinquency or fraction of delinquency period on the property or value of the property from the date the property should have been reported, paid, or delivered to the administrator until the date reported, paid, or delivered.
2. Except as otherwise provided in section 47-30.2-66 or 47-30.2-67, the administrator may require a holder that fails to report, pay, or deliver property within the time prescribed by this chapter to pay to the administrator, in addition to interest included under subsection 1, a civil penalty of two hundred dollars for each day the duty is not performed, up to a cumulative maximum amount of five thousand dollars.
